If there are no Active Monitors defined on the Device then there will be no 
monitoring.  The icon that displays on the map will be an inverted grey 
triangle, meaning simply "unknown". 

To get to this state, double-click to open Device Properties,  go to the 
"Active Monitors" tab, and remove the monitors.

Now,  it could be that you are in the situation where it's a case of "Hold on.. 
 I have a Monitor xxxx attached to that device.  Removing it entirely is too 
extreme..  I might forget that it's there and that's not what I want".  i.e., 
the presence of the monitor on the Device in WhatsUp Professional acts as a 
form of documentation of its existence on the device itself.  And that's a 
different thing to actually polling it.

Well, we can handle that too.  When on the "Active Monitors" tab of Device 
properties,  highlight the Active Monitor of interest and click "Edit". You can 
turn off polling for the Monitor.  You will then end up with the inverted grey 
triangle.

As an aside,  if unhappy with particular icons that are used then you can edit 
them via Configure -> Program Options -> Device States.

But then it shows as being in maintenance.  What if I have a device that I want 
to show on my maps (like a fax), but I can't monitor it.  I want it on the map, 
so I can track the fax number, the model number and even what toner it uses.  
However I don't want it monitored, and I don't want any status at all to show 
in the map, or in upper level maps.  In WUG I could just turn off monitoring of 
the device.  I also set the color for status inactive (unmonitored) to white 
with a very small box. 

Was the inactive/unmonitored state removed in WUP?  If so why.  I would say 
that I have 20% of my devices in WUG set as inactive.  I really like the idea 
of maintenance, but not at the loss of inactive.

Sounds like you have a device with no active monitors (device is gray and
status is unknown).  You could put the device into maintenance mode:

Device Properties>Polling>Maintenance>Force this device....

I'm not sure what affect leaving something with an unknown status does to
your reports, but I do know Maintenance mode is accounted for properly.

In WUG you would set a device to be unmonitored.  How do you do this in
WUP?  I see a status of unknown, but in WUG there was also a status of
inactive.
